- Contents:
- The Creation of Fall of Man and Woman (from The Holy Bible) / Genesis
- Women as Equal to Men in the State (from The Republic) / Plato
- The Differences between Men and Women (from The Generation of Animals; History of Animals; Politics) / Aristotle
- The Roles and Virtues of Men and Women (from Moralia) / Plutarch
- The Relationship of Men and Women (from Letter to the Corinthians) / Paul
- Women as Auxiliary and Subject to Man (from The City of God) / Augustine
- Woman as Derived Being (from Summa Theologica) / Thomas Aquinas
- Love and Marriage as Impediments to Man (from Essays) / Francis Bacon
- Maternity and the Origin of Political Power (from Philosophical Rudiments Concerning Government and Society) / Thomas Hobbes
- Maternity, Paternity, and the Origin of Political Power (from The Second Treatise of Civil Government) / John Locke
- Paternity and the Origin of Political Power (from A Discourse on Political Economy) / Jean Jacques Rousseau
- The Conventional Origin of Female Virtues (from A Treatse of Human Nature) / David Hume
- The Interrelations of the Two Sexes (from Observations on the feeling of the Beautiful and Sublime) / Immanuel Kant
- The Effects of Discrimination against Women (from A Vindication of the Rights of Woman) / Mary Wollstonecraft
- Marriage and the Family (from The Philosophy of Right) / Georg Hegel
- The Essence of Woman (from Stages on Life's Way) / Søren Kierkegaard
- The Weakness of Woman (from Studies in Pessimism) / Arthur Schopenhauer
- Woman's Suffrage (from Woman) / Ralph Waldo Emerson
- The Subjection of Women (from The Subjection of Women) / John Stuart Mill
- The Originof Sexual Differences (from The Descent of Man) / Charles Darwin
- Woman as Dangerous Playthng (from Thus Spoke Zarathustra)
- The origin of the Oppression of Women (from The Origin of the Family, Private Property and the State) / Friedrich Engels
- Sexual Ethics and Women (from Marriage and Morals) / Bertrand Russell
- Woman as Castrated Man (from New Introductory Lectures on Psychoanalysis) / Sigmund Freud
- Response to Freud (from New Ways in Psychoanalysis) / Karen Horney
- The Existential Paralysis of Women (from The Second Sex) / Simone de Beauvoir
- The Intellectual and Bodily superiority of Women (from The Natural Superiority of Women) / Ashley Montagu
- The Feminine Mystique (from The Feminine Mystique) / Betty Friedan
- Capitalism and Women's Liberation (from Counterrevolution and Revolt
- Declaration of Women's Rights / United Nations.
